UK: Three Arrested Under Anti-Terror Laws
In a very brief statement, police announced that three men, aged 34, 39, and 42 were detained on suspicion of "the commission, preparation or instigation of acts of terrorism", states Reuters.
The three were arrested in the Worcestershire region of England, and their arrests are said to be unconnected with the suicide attacks on 7/7 on London Transport, nor the failed attempts a fortnight later.
The suspects are now being held in a central London police station where they are being questioned.
